EMC recommend this YA novel for Pride Month:
Clap When You Land https://t.co/mG7WmuhRx5
Verse novel from Carnegie winning writer, Elizabeth Acevedo. Sisters who didn't know of each other, find a way to meet & grieve for their father. Free EMC resource: https://t.co/kYl5UOCFnp

4 years ago we published a book
'london' publishers thought wouldn't sell.
That northern story won the world's largest prize for historical fiction @waltscottprize
Became a word of mouth bestseller.
Filming starts soon @BBCOne
The Gallows Pole @BenMyers1@thebookseller
